What is the best way to eliminate pet fur?

Sandy Huskey
by Sandy Huskey

My cats leave bits of fur all over my house; cleaning doesn't help.much as there is just more fur after I clean. Any suggestions? Thank you.

  6 answers
  • Maura White Maura White on Apr 10, 2019

    I use packing tape to clean furniture. I recently discovered Fur Zapper to use in laundry to get fur off of clothes and other washable items: https://amzn.to/2Z1QoIS


    I also comb my cats using a furminator outside to get rid of shedding fur faster. https://amzn.to/2WXYq3v
